2 Social Security Payment in May 2025: The Social Security Administration (SSA) typically follows a consistent payment schedule, but certain months require adjustments based on how the calendar falls. May 2025 is one of those months, and some Supplemental Security Income (SSI) recipients are set to receive two payments instead of one. Before you get excited, know this: it’s not extra money. It’s just a scheduling shift to ensure beneficiaries receive their payments on time. Here’s a complete breakdown of what’s happening, who it affects, and how to prepare for the months ahead.
Understanding 2 Social Security Payment in May 2025 Schedule
The SSA issues payments under two primary benefit categories:
1. Social Security Benefits
This includes:
- Retirement benefits
-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I)
- Survivor benefits
Payment dates: for these benefits are based on the beneficiary’s birth date:
Birth Date Range | Monthly Payment Day |
1st – 10th | Second Wednesday |
11th – 20th | Third Wednesday |
21st – 31st | Fourth Wednesday |
Note: This schedule applies to individuals who began receiving benefits after May 1997. If you started before then or receive both SSI and Social Security, you’re paid on the 1st of each month.
2. Supplemental Security Income (SSI)
For seniors and people with disabilities who have low incomes, SSI is a need-based benefit..
Reasons for Giving Two Checks to SSI Recipients in May 2025
In June 2025, the 1st falls on a Sunday, which means SSA will issue June’s SSI payment early—on Friday, May 30, 2025.
Since recipients will already receive their regular May payment on May 1, this results in two SSI checks in May:
Payment Month | Payment Dates | Notes |
May 2025 | May 1 and May 30 | Early payment for June |
June 2025 | No payment issued | June’s check sent in May |

Other Months Social Security Payment Payments in 2025
This calendar-related shift doesn’t only happen in May. Here’s a look at other months in 2025 where SSI recipients will receive two payments, and the corresponding months that will have no payments:
Month with 2 Payments | Payment Dates | No Payment In |
May 2025 | 1may and 30 May (for June) | June 2025 |
August 2025 | August 1 and August 29 (for Sept) | September 2025 |
October 2025 | October 1 and October 31 (for Nov) | November 2025 |
December 2025 | December 1 and December 31 (for Jan) | January 2026 |
Importances Points for 2 Social Security Payment
To stay on top of these scheduling changes, here are a few important reminders:
- Double payments are not a bonus – Your next month’s benefit is simply arriving early.
- Plan your monthly budget knowing that no SSI check will come the month after a double-payment month.
- Update your bank details with SSA if you use direct deposit to avoid delays.
- SSA doesn’t process payments on weekends or holidays, which is why these changes occur.

2 Social Security Payment:(FAQs)
Will I get extra money because of two checks in May 2025?
No, you’re not receiving extra funds. The second check is your June 2025 SSI payment sent early.
What happens if I receive both SSI and SSDI?
If you receive both, your SSI is paid on the 1st, and your SSDI is based on your birth date, unless you started benefits before May 1997, in which case both may be paid on the 1st.
Why is there no payment in June if I get two in May?
Because the June payment is issued early (on May 30), you won’t receive another payment in June. You’re just getting it ahead of time.
How can I confirm my payment dates?
Log in to your My Social Security account for personalized payment schedules and benefit details.
